The Week One: Foundation of Yoga At a Glance:

What Yoga is – a scientific and philosophical foundation
The 7 Chakras – practical, embodied knowledge
The meaning and purpose of Asana
The polarity of energy in the body
The branches and 8 stages of Yoga according to Patanjali
The 5 bodies according to Yogic tradition
Yamas and Niyamas – the ethics of a conscious life
Basic cleansing techniques
Music meditation

The Path Forward

Part of the Arcana Yoga Immersion – a 120-hour Hatha Yoga program divided into four weekly retreats, each designed to stand fully on its own and as part of a larger progression toward genuine mastery.
Week One is the foundation of the Arcana Yoga Immersion. Complete all four and you will have everything you need to pursue yoga teacher certification, with an additional 80-hour practice module bringing you to full TTC qualification.
You can join one week, two, three, or all four – in sequence or across separate visits. Each week stands on its own.
